Understanding Affiliate Marketing Fundamentals

Before diving into tactics, we need to establish a clear understanding of how affiliate marketing actually works. At its core, affiliate marketing is a performance-based model where you (the affiliate) earn a commission for promoting someone else’s products or services.

The beauty of this model is its simplicity: you don’t need to create products, handle inventory, process payments, or manage customer service. Your job is solely to connect your audience with solutions they need, and you get paid when they take action.

Key ComponentDescriptionYour Role
Merchant/AdvertiserThe company that creates/sells the product or serviceChoose reputable merchants with products that match your audience needs
Affiliate/PublisherYou – the promoter who markets the productsCreate valuable content and drive qualified traffic to merchant offers
ConsumerThe end user who purchases through your linksBuild trust and provide value to guide consumers toward solutions
Affiliate NetworkPlatforms that connect affiliates with merchantsJoin networks to access multiple programs and simplify management

The most successful affiliate marketers understand that this isn’t just about plastering links everywhere. It’s about becoming a trusted advisor who genuinely helps people solve problems or fulfill desires. When you approach affiliate marketing with this mindset, both your audience and your bank account benefit.

Getting Started: Setting Up Your Affiliate Business

Starting your affiliate marketing journey requires some foundational work. Think of this as building the infrastructure that will support your future earnings.

First, you need to select a niche that balances three critical factors: your interests, market demand, and profit potential. The sweet spot lies at the intersection of these elements. Choose something too competitive, and you’ll struggle to stand out. Pick something too obscure, and you’ll have limited earning potential.

Setup StepImplementationStrategic Importance
Niche SelectionResearch markets with good affiliate opportunities and moderate competitionDetermines your audience, content strategy, and program selection
Platform BuildingCreate a website, blog, YouTube channel, or social media presenceProvides the foundation for content publishing and audience building
Brand DevelopmentDevelop a consistent voice, visual identity, and value propositionBuilds recognition, trust, and professional appearance
Analytics SetupImplement tracking tools to monitor traffic, conversions, and performanceEnables data-driven decisions and optimization

Your platform choice matters significantly. While websites offer the most control and long-term value, don’t discount other channels. Social media platforms, email newsletters, or YouTube channels can all serve as effective affiliate marketing vehicles, especially when you’re starting out with limited resources.

Remember that your affiliate business needs proper legal foundations too. This includes disclosure compliance (always disclosing your affiliate relationships), privacy policies, and understanding tax implications of your affiliate income.

Finding the Right Affiliate Programs for Your Niche

Not all affiliate programs are created equal. The programs you choose to promote can make or break your affiliate marketing success. I’ve seen too many marketers chase high commission rates without considering other crucial factors.

Quality affiliate programs align with your audience’s needs and maintain a balance between generous commissions and product value. You need to consider factors like commission structure, cookie duration, payment terms, and promotional resources.

Program TypeHow It WorksBest ForExamples
Affiliate NetworksPlatforms hosting multiple merchant programs with centralized reporting and paymentsAffiliates wanting variety and simplified managementShareASale, CJ Affiliate, Awin, Impact
Direct Merchant ProgramsPrograms run directly by companies without a network intermediaryBuilding stronger merchant relationships and potentially higher commissionsAmazon Associates, Shopify, ConvertKit
Recurring Commission ProgramsPay commissions for as long as referred customers remain subscribedBuilding passive income streams with predictable revenueSaaS products, membership sites, subscription services
High-Ticket Affiliate ProgramsOffer large commissions for expensive products/servicesExperienced affiliates with authority and conversion skillsB2B software, coaching programs, luxury products

When evaluating programs, look beyond the commission rate. A 5% commission on products with high conversion rates and repeat purchases often outperforms a 50% commission on products nobody buys. Consider these questions when evaluating programs:

  • Does the product genuinely solve problems for my audience?
  • Is the merchant reputable with good customer service?
  • Do they provide marketing resources and support?
  • Are their tracking and payment systems reliable?
  • What’s the average order value and customer lifetime value?

Start with 2-3 core programs that align perfectly with your audience rather than diluting your efforts across dozens of random offers. Quality over quantity wins in affiliate marketing.

Maximizing Your Affiliate Marketing Channels

Successful affiliate marketers don’t rely on a single traffic source. They build a diversified portfolio of marketing channels to reach potential customers at different touchpoints in their journey.

Each channel has unique strengths and works best with specific affiliate strategies. Understanding how to leverage these differences will give you a significant advantage over one-dimensional affiliates.

Marketing ChannelEffective StrategiesBest Practices
Blogging/Content MarketingProduct reviews, comparisons, tutorials, resource pagesFocus on SEO, solve specific problems, create in-depth content
Email MarketingSegmented campaigns, product stories, exclusive dealsBuild relationship first, segment lists, focus on value not just sales
Social MediaPlatform-specific content, stories, influencer partnershipsAdapt content to platform culture, engage authentically, use native tools
YouTube/Video MarketingUnboxing, reviews, how-to content, demonstrationsShow products in action, be transparent, optimize video SEO
Paid AdvertisingSearch ads, social ads, retargeting campaignsCalculate ROI carefully, test small, scale winners, optimize landing pages

The most effective approach combines organic content marketing with strategic promotion. For instance, create high-value blog content optimized for SEO, then amplify it through email marketing and social media. This multi-channel approach creates multiple touchpoints with potential customers.

Remember that each channel requires a slightly different approach. The tone and format that works on TikTok won’t necessarily translate to an email newsletter. Adapt your affiliate promotions to match the context of each platform while maintaining your authentic voice.

Content Creation Strategies That Convert

Content is the vehicle that carries your affiliate links to potential customers. But not all content performs equally when it comes to generating affiliate revenue. The most successful affiliate marketers create content that naturally integrates product recommendations while delivering genuine value.

The key is creating content that matches search intent or audience needs at different stages of the buyer’s journey. Someone researching “how to start running” needs different content than someone searching “best running shoes for beginners” or “Nike Pegasus vs Brooks Ghost.”

Content TypeConversion EffectivenessBest Practices
Product ReviewsHigh (for bottom-funnel)Be honest about pros/cons, include personal experience, cover all key features
Product ComparisonsVery HighCompare similar products fairly, use tables for easy scanning, make clear recommendations
Tutorial/How-To ContentMediumSolve problems thoroughly, naturally integrate product mentions, focus on usefulness
Resource GuidesMedium-HighCurate comprehensive solutions, organize logically, establish authority
Case StudiesHighShow real results, detail the process, be specific about outcomes

Your content needs to answer the crucial question every reader has: “What’s in it for me?” Focus on the benefits and transformation the product provides rather than just listing features. Tell stories that help readers visualize how the product will improve their lives.

When crafting affiliate content, follow these principles:

  • Prioritize honesty over hype: Readers can sense inauthentic recommendations
  • Include personal experience when possible: “I’ve tried this and here’s what happened”
  • Address objections proactively: “You might be concerned about X, here’s what you should know”
  • Use visuals effectively: Screenshots, product photos, comparison charts
  • Make next steps clear: Tell readers exactly what to do and why

Remember that high-converting affiliate content builds trust first and sells second. When readers trust your recommendations, conversion rates multiply.

Building Trust and Authority With Your Audience

Trust is the currency of successful affiliate marketing. Without it, even the best tactics and strategies will fall flat. Your audience needs to believe that you have their best interests at heart before they’ll act on your recommendations.

Authority positioning is equally important. When you’re seen as an expert in your niche, your recommendations carry more weight. This isn’t about claiming expertise you don’t have, but rather demonstrating your knowledge consistently through valuable content.

Trust ElementImplementation StrategyImpact on Conversions
TransparencyClear affiliate disclosures, honest reviews, sharing limitationsBuilds long-term credibility that supports sustainable conversions
ConsistencyRegular content publishing, consistent messaging, reliable recommendationsCreates familiarity and predictability that encourages action
Social ProofTestimonials, case studies, community engagement, visible successProvides external validation that reduces perceived risk
Expertise SignalsIn-depth content, thought leadership, credentials, industry connectionsEstablishes authority that makes recommendations more persuasive

One of the most powerful ways to build trust is to occasionally recommend products that don’t earn you a commission when they’re truly the best option. This demonstrates that you prioritize your audience over profits, which paradoxically leads to higher profits in the long run.

Remember that trust can take months or years to build but can be destroyed in an instant. Guard your reputation carefully by only promoting products you genuinely believe in and would recommend to close friends or family.

Tracking and Optimizing Your Affiliate Performance

What gets measured gets improved. Without proper tracking, you’re essentially flying blind in your affiliate marketing business. The most successful affiliate marketers obsessively track their performance metrics and use data to inform their decisions.

Effective tracking lets you identify which content, products, and strategies generate the most revenue. This allows you to double down on what’s working and fix or abandon what isn’t.

Tracking ElementTools/MethodsOptimization Opportunities
Link PerformancePretty Links, ThirstyAffiliates, network dashboardsIdentify high-CTR placements, test link text variations, fix underperforming links
Content PerformanceGoogle Analytics, platform analytics, heat mapsDouble down on high-converting content types, improve or update underperforming content
Conversion RatesAffiliate dashboards, custom tracking parametersIdentify high-converting traffic sources, optimize pre-click messaging to set expectations
Revenue AnalysisSpreadsheets, affiliate dashboards, CRM toolsFocus on high-earning products, negotiate better terms for top performers

Beyond basic metrics, advanced affiliates track the customer journey across multiple touchpoints. This might include using UTM parameters to identify which social media platforms drive the most valuable traffic or setting up conversion tracking to see which content types lead to purchases.

Regular testing is essential for optimization. This includes testing different:

  • Call-to-action phrases and placements
  • Product positioning within content
  • Content formats (video vs. text vs. interactive)
  • Landing pages for affiliate offers
  • Email subject lines and send times

The most profitable affiliate marketers are those who analyze their data regularly and make incremental improvements based on what they learn. Even small improvements in conversion rates can dramatically impact your bottom line over time.

Common Affiliate Marketing Mistakes to Avoid

The path to profitable affiliate marketing is littered with pitfalls. Having guided numerous marketers through this journey, I’ve witnessed the same mistakes repeatedly hamper potential success. Learning from others’ missteps can save you significant time and resources.

Many affiliate marketing failures stem not from lack of effort but from focusing on the wrong activities or approaching the business with unrealistic expectations. Let’s examine the most common pitfalls and how to avoid them.

Common MistakeWhy It HappensHow to Avoid It
Promoting Too Many ProductsFear of missing out, chasing commissions over strategyFocus on a core set of products you truly believe in and know well
Choosing Products Solely on Commission RatePrioritizing short-term gains over audience trustEvaluate products based on audience fit, quality, and overall value first
Neglecting Email List BuildingFocus on immediate returns rather than long-term assetsPrioritize list building from day one with valuable lead magnets
Expecting Overnight SuccessUnrealistic expectations from “guru” marketingAdopt a long-term mindset with consistent effort over time
Generic, Surface-Level ContentTrying to create content quickly rather than effectivelyFocus on depth, expertise and genuine value in every piece

Perhaps the most damaging mistake is treating affiliate marketing as a series of transactions rather than relationship building. When you prioritize quick commissions over audience relationships, you might see short-term gains but will struggle to build sustainable income.

Another critical error is failing to diversify. This applies to traffic sources, affiliate programs, and content types. Relying too heavily on any single element creates vulnerability. One algorithm change, program closure, or market shift can devastate your business overnight.

By recognizing these common pitfalls in advance, you can structure your affiliate marketing approach to avoid them, putting yourself ahead of the majority of new affiliates who struggle with these fundamental issues.

Scaling Your Affiliate Income

Once you’ve established a working affiliate marketing system, the next challenge is scaling it to increase your earnings without proportionally increasing your time investment. This is where affiliate marketing truly becomes powerful as a business model.

Scaling isn’t simply doing more of the same. It requires strategic thinking about leverage points in your business and finding ways to multiply results through systems and delegation.

Scaling StrategyImplementation ApproachPotential Impact
Content ExpansionHire writers, develop content systems, repurpose existing contentIncreases content production without more personal time investment
Traffic DiversificationExpand to new channels, develop cross-platform strategyReduces platform dependency and reaches new audience segments
Conversion OptimizationA/B testing, improving user experience, enhancing calls-to-actionGets more results from existing traffic (often easier than getting more traffic)
Product Ladder DevelopmentCreate progression from low to high-ticket affiliate offersIncreases average customer value through strategic recommendations

Advanced affiliate marketers also leverage their success to negotiate better deals with merchants. Once you can demonstrate your ability to drive consistent sales, you can often secure higher commission rates, exclusive deals, or custom landing pages that convert better than standard affiliate links.

Consider these proven scaling tactics:

  • Creating systems and workflows that allow you to produce content more efficiently
  • Building a team to handle different aspects of your affiliate business
  • Developing assets that generate affiliate income 24/7 (tools, resources, automated email sequences)
  • Forming strategic partnerships with complementary brands or influencers
  • Investing profits into paid acquisition to accelerate growth

Remember that scaling requires a shift in mindset from operator to strategist. You’ll need to spend more time working on your business rather than in it, focusing on the high-leverage activities that drive growth while delegating or systematizing everything else.

Frequently Asked Questions About Earning Money as an Affiliate Marketer

How much money can I realistically make as an affiliate marketer?

Affiliate marketing income varies dramatically based on niche, traffic quality, strategy, and execution. Beginners might earn a few hundred dollars monthly, while established affiliate marketers can generate five, six, or even seven figures annually. Rather than focusing on potential income, concentrate on providing value and solving problems for your audience. The money follows when you build trust and recommend solutions that genuinely help people.

Do I need a website to be an affiliate marketer?

While having your own website provides the most control and long-term value, it’s not absolutely required to start. You can begin affiliate marketing on platforms like YouTube, Instagram, TikTok, or through email marketing. However, most successful affiliate marketers eventually create their own website as a home base for their content and to build an asset they fully control.

How long does it take to make money with affiliate marketing?

Affiliate marketing is not a get-rich-quick scheme. Most successful affiliates see minimal results for the first 3-6 months while they build content, attract an audience, and establish trust. Significant income typically takes 12+ months of consistent effort. The timeline varies based on your niche, content quality, promotion strategy, and audience-building skills.

What niche should I choose for affiliate marketing?

The best niche balances your personal interests/knowledge, profit potential, and competition level. Look for markets where people actively spend money to solve problems and where you can provide unique value or perspective. Avoid choosing solely based on commission rates; your ability to create effective content and connect with an audience will have a much greater impact on your success.

Is affiliate marketing still profitable or is it too saturated?

Affiliate marketing remains highly profitable, but the approach has evolved. The days of thin content and aggressive promotion are over. Today’s successful affiliate marketers focus on building authority, creating genuinely helpful content, and developing trust with their audience. While some niches are crowded, there are always opportunities for those who provide real value and build authentic connections.
